God rewards

Isaiah 49: 1-7 v 4 “I replied, but my work seems so useless! I have spent my strength for nothing and to no purpose. Yet I leave it all in the Lord’s hand; I will trust God for my reward.”

The people of God at this point are scattered around the then known world. But shouting this proclamation starts with Listen, pay attention! Although hidden the Lord says, “You are my servant, you will bring me glory.” I replied, but my work seems so useless! I have spent my strength for nothing and to no purpose. Yet I leave it all in the Lord’s hand; I will trust God for my reward.” God then says you will not only be a light to Israel but a light to the gentiles to bring my salvation to the ends of the earth. People including Kings and Princes will listen to you because of the Lord, the faithful one, who has chosen you.”

This time in the church calendar is called Epiphany described in Wikipedia as: an experience of a sudden and striking realization. Generally, the term is used to describe a scientific breakthrough or a religious or philosophical discovery.

In these ancient words of the bible what is the discovery for me today? Well often in what I am doing I feel discouraged, who listens to what I am saying, how do I relate to those around me and do I ever relate to those in higher places like Kings and Princes? For me the answer is to trust God for my reward. To keep plugging along in the way I was built to be , using the gifts and talents I have. Once you listen and pay attention to God things happen that you can never imagine. I have been given the gift of imagining great things and with Gods help all things are possible if it is what He wants for you. So, keep peeling potatoes, cleaning your house, and keeping fit as you never know where He will take you and hat His rewards will be.

“Princes will bow down because of the Lord, the faithful one, the Holy One of Israel, who has chosen you.” Isaiah 49 v 7b

Prayer: Almighty God who sees the needs of the world help us to listen and pay attention to what you want us to do and to know that leaving the results in your hands is enough reward. Amen.
